WebApr 11, 2024 · Shortening is used in baking as well as cooking recipes to help improve the texture, volume, and stability. It prevents gluten formation, which gives the dough an elastic, gummy effect like raw pizza crust. Its result is a "short" dough (hence the word "shortening") that creates a flaky, crumbly texture.
